    Twelve is a restaurant specialising in vegan food and drinks: the entire menu is free from animal…read moreproducts and all the drinks are free from sulphites. Most of the food is prepared on the premises, i.e. they don't buy in factory-made meat substitutes. The restaurant itself is decorated in a modern take on art deco, in pinks and greens, with subdued lighting. There is a main eating area at the front and a smaller area at the rear, past the bar area. The rear area has a view into the kitchen if you like to see your food being prepared. We had the Twelve veggie-burger and a Tofu Teriyaki, followed by the chocolate torte, the dulce-de-leche cheesecake and a mango sorbet. The food was very good (be warned, the veggie burgers are very filling): full of flavour, and easy to forget you were eating vegetarian food. The puddings were especially good (the blood orange sorbet is to die for). We also had two alcohol-free beers and an organic Picpoul de pinet (both very nice). They provided tap water for free. Service was very friendly and possibly slightly too helpful, in terms of spelling out their vegan credentials in detail. It was also very relaxed - in the sense of being just a little too slow for us. But the overall experience was very enjoyable, and they were certainly doing good business (booking is recommended on Friday and Saturday evenings). The total bill came to £110 for three people, two courses each, with wine/beer.
